Originally Posted by Kapusta
To put standover into perspective for me:

I’ve been riding a new MTB since April. I have never checked the standover. And until I checked yesterday, I had no idea if I have any. Turns out i don’t.

I ride very technical terrain, and regularly need to bail or put a foot down. Never notice the standover.
Even if you have standover on flat ground, When you have to dab on a trail, it won't be flat. If you were depending on standover clearance, you will get racked.
